Transaction 5c76f2d1da12898e8c59a68866250b640b52a1c5b40e54305062d39462ecb33c

1 Input
2 Outputs
  • 5c76f2d1da12898e8c59a68866250b640b52a1c5b40e54305062d39462ecb33c:0
  • value  27338182282
    address  2MyKxHAGEqY4aESePJVPTBN5RmNuGBvWNW5
  • 5c76f2d1da12898e8c59a68866250b640b52a1c5b40e54305062d39462ecb33c:1
  • value  91356459
    address  2MwzAw29vMRH8poiTfVBzVLeLQQcD9Za2kh